Understanding Withdrawal Issues in the Context of Online Betting
Withdrawal problems can stem from multiple factors including verification delays, technical glitches, or suspicious activity flags. Players may find themselves unable to access their winnings promptly, which can lead to frustration and exacerbate gambling-related harm.
Effective management of these issues often involves comprehensive FAQ support, dedicated customer service, and procedural clarity. Yet, sometimes, technical hurdles or policy limitations require specialized guidance, highlighting the importance of credible sources for resolving such concerns.

Key Industry Insights and Best Practices
| Aspect | Recommended Approach | Industry Data |
|---|---|---|
| Verification Processes | Implement multi-layered identity checks with real-time feedback. | Over 60% of withdrawal delays are linked to verification compliance, according to recent industry surveys. |
| Customer Support | Offer 24/7 accessible, multi-channel support—chat, email, phone. | Brands with robust support report 35% higher customer satisfaction scores. |
| Transparency & Communication | Clearly specify withdrawal timelines and potential hold reasons in user account terms. | Transparency initiatives are associated with a 20% reduction in player complaints. |
| Technological Safeguards | Utilise advanced fraud detection and real-time transaction monitoring. | Platforms deploying these tools see a 15% decrease in dispute-related issues. |
Note: These insights underscore the importance of integrating technology and policy for effective management of withdrawal issues.
